Description:
The Change and Training manager manages the strategy and delivery of change management, communications, and training for Moody's global operational effectiveness program.
- 12 years + work experience after graduation / 8 years + work ex after post-graduation
- Experience in financial services sector
- Communication / training experience - for conveying the benefits of change, creating awareness, and addressing concerns or resistance (ADKAR model)
- Project co-ordination experience including use of JIRA is a plus
- Experience in coordinating projects, including the use of tools like JIRA, to manage various aspects of change initiatives.
- Ability to develop and implement a comprehensive change management plan that includes clear objectives, timelines, and metrics for success
- Process experience is a plus- experience in process management can help in streamlining changes and ensuring that they are implemented smoothly
- Strong analytical skills to analyze data and feedback, making informed decisions and adjustments during the change process.
- Proficient in use of MS tools incl PowerPoint
